Description: 

BC Hydro will host a tour of reclamation works at the The John Horgan Dam and Generating Station (formerly Site C) and Nááchę mege reservoir (Dreamer Lake) on the outskirts of Fort St John.  The tour will include a review of physical reclamation and planting conducted at the aggregate borrow area next to the dam site.

  • The morning tour will include a review of physical reclamation and planting conducted at temporarily disturbed construction areas adjacent to the damsite

  • The afternoon will be a tour of the new reservoir and reclamation of sections of the relocated HWY29

Description: 

The Mine Tour includes stops at Wolverine Mine, where we’ll look at a range of reclamation topics such as soil amendments, some of the practical challenges with agronomics, and approaches to tying mineworks back into the natural landscape.

Following Wolverine Mine, we will stop at the Hermann Property to discuss an ongoing fertilizer research trial, including observations on how similar treatments can lead to different outcomes depending on site conditions.

Finally, we will stop at Quintette Mine’s legacy tailings storage facility, where we can walk through aspects of closure planning and long-term considerations.
